Pines Chapel Bazaar and Tenderloin Supper

The Pines Women held their 4th Annual Bazaar and Tenderloin Supper on Saturday, October 13; and, it was a huge success! The Women, with the help of the Youth Group, served 137 meals and held their drawing for several raffle prizes, including a handmade quilt, a Thanksgiving Basket and a country ham. There were many wonderful comments about the food; and, the Bazaar did very well! The Women made over $2,000.00 in total, which they will use for the many things they do to help the community and the WRE program.
